tei, ahmedlaouid, brahim2021-10-262021-10-262021-06-20http://dspace.univ-eloued.dz/handle/123456789/9755mémoier master informatique"تركز العديد من المهام الموثوقة على خوارزميات الإجماع التي تُستخدم لحل مشكلات الإتفاقية ولضمان موثوقية البيانات في شبكات (p2p) الغير الموثوق بها. في العديد من مجالات الشبكات ، يتم استخدام خوارزمية إجماع إثبات العمل(PoW) بشكل متكرر. ومع ذلك ، فإن آلية إثبات العمل النقية تعاني من ضعف استهلاك الطاقة الهائل وعرضة للهجوم بنسبة 51 ٪ . يختار هذا العمل التخفيف من عدم كفاءة الطاقة في خوارزمية الإجماع Blockchain Proof- of- Work (POW) من خلال إعادة تخصيص الطاقة التي يتم إنفاقها أثناء عملية التعدين بشكل عقلاني. تم تصميم مخطط تعدين PoW الأصلي للنظر في كتلة واحدة في كل مرة وتخصيص مكافأة للفائز بالمركز الأول في سباق الحساب. لتقليل استهلاك الطاقة المتعلقة بالتعدين ، نقترح تعويض الجهد الحسابي للعدائين (المتسابقين) في جولة التعدين ، من خلال منحهم التفرد في حل الكتلة القادمة في الجولة التالية (يقوم بعدة جولات من الثبات ). يجب أن تحل أي عقدة معينة لعبة الجولة 1 - N للمشاركة في الجولة N. علاوة على ذلك ، لا يمكن للعقد التي ستحل لعبة الجولة N أن تنتقل إلى الجولة التالية ، أي1 + N ، فقط عندما تكون محددة مسبقًا عدد الحلول التي تم حلها. سيؤدي هذا إلى ربح كبير من وقت االنتظار مع كل جولة بين العمليات المختلفة ، وبالتالي يمكن تحقيق توفير كبير في الطاقة يصل إلى 50٪. ""Several trusted tasks focus on consensus algorithms which are used to resolve agreement issues and to ensure the data reliability in untrusted P2P networks. In many networking fields, the Proof of Work (PoW) consensus algorithm is frequently used. However, the pure PoW mechanism suffers from the weakness of the huge power consumption and prone against the vulnerability of 51% attack. This work opts to mitigate the energy-inefficiency of the Blockchain Proof-of-Work (PoW) consensus algorithm by rationally repurposing the power spent during the mining process. The original PoW mining scheme is designed to consider one block at a time and assign a reward to the first place winner of a computation race. To reduce the mining-related energy consumption, we propose to compensate the computation effort of the runner(s)-up of a mining round, by granting them exclusivity of solving the upcoming block in the next round (he makes several rounds of proof). Any given node should resolve the game of the round N−1 to participate in the round N. Furthermore, the nodes that will resolve the game of the round N cannot pass to the next round, i.e., N+1 , only when a predetermined number of solutions has resolved. This will considerably Profit waiting time with each round between different operations, and consequently a significant energy saving up to 50% could thus be achieved."frإنترنت الأشياء ، خوارزمية الإجماع ، بلوك تشين ، نظير إلى نظير ، استهلاك الطاقةIoT, Consensus Algorithm, Blockchain, Peer to Peer, Energy consumptionan efficient lot consensus algorithm based on rounds competitionsMaster